Dogecoin (DOGE) is on a tear Thursday as the largest meme coin by market cap has jumped 14% in the last 24 hours, more than double Bitcoin’s daily percentage gain as BTC reclaimed $100,000 and has continued to rise above $103,000 as of this writing. The leading dog-token is now trading at $0.195, up 36% on the month. Predictors on Myriad Markets give it about a 55% chance of trading above $0.19 in the next two days, based on data from Myriad’s recent flash market. (Disclosure: Myriad is owned by Decrypt 's parent company, DASTAN.) While DOGE is leading the pack, a trio of other notable meme coins are following close behind. The President’s official Solana token—TRUMP—has jumped nearly 16% in the last day of trading, now priced at $12.62. The token recently surged after an announcement that top holders would gain access to a special dinner with the President, but it's still 83% off its January high. Another Solana token, the flatulence-themed Fartcoin (FARTCOIN), is outpacing the President’s token, jumping 24% over the same time frame, good enough for the fifth-biggest daily gain among the top 100 tokens by market capitalization according to CoinGecko. It's priced at $1.23. Ethereum-based meme coin PEPE is the third-largest gainer in that group, up nearly 41.5% today to a price of $0.000011 . Not only is the trio outperforming the top crypto asset, but they’re pulling the weight for the rest of the meme coin category which has now eclipsed a $65 billion market cap—a 16.5% gain in the last 24 hours of trading. That category is filled with dozens of once-hot meme coins making surges today, like the Solana token Moo Deng (MOODENG) which is based on a Thailand-based pygmy hippo of the same name. The token, which earned listing on multiple centralized exchanges, is up by 125% in the last 24 hours to $0.089. It remains 88% off its all-time high of $0.68 from November. Meme coins, which are inherently risky and volatile, have grown in popularity since last year's launch of Solana token launchpad Pump.fun , which makes it cheap and easy for anyone to create their own token. New token launchpads, like Boop.fun, are now innovating on that experience, including offering users major airdrop rewards to try to get them to launch tokens and engage on their platforms.
